  • Publication number: 20120329056
    Abstract: Aspects of the present application relate to nucleic acids and proteins having a tandem duplication mutation in a juxtamembrane domain of FMS-like tyrosine kinase 3 (FLT3) that are useful for pathological diagnosis and evaluation of leukemia. Also described are methods of detecting tandem duplication mutations in FLT3 kinase and methods of diagnosing and characterizing leukemia based on the presence of a tandem duplication mutation in a juxtamembrane domain of FLT3 kinase.
